When It Makes Sense
- Good fit: You have limited viewing time and want to experience the core narrative without extended side stories.
- Good fit: You are primarily interested in the manga‑based plot and want to avoid episodes that diverge from the source material.
When You Should Avoid It
- Warning sign: You enjoy character backstory, comedic relief, and world‑building moments that often appear in filler arcs.
- Warning sign: You are watching with friends or a community that discusses every episode, including fillers, and you risk missing context.
Pros and Cons
Pros
- Faster progression through the main storyline, saving time.
- Focus on plot‑critical events, making it easier to follow canon story arcs.
Cons
- Potential loss of character development and relationships that are explored in filler episodes.
- Missing occasional high‑quality filler arcs that are praised by fans (e.g., the “Kurosuki” arc).

Alternatives to Consider
If you’re unsure about skipping all fillers, you can selectively watch highly regarded filler arcs (such as the “Kurosuki” or “Jiraiya Shinobi Handbook” arcs) while bypassing the rest. Another low‑risk option is to skim episode guides that label canon vs. filler, allowing you to make episode‑by‑episode decisions.
Final Recommendation
For viewers who prioritize the main plot and have limited time, skipping most Naruto fillers is a reasonable approach, provided they accept missing some character nuance. Fans who value the full experience, enjoy extra world‑building, or participate in active fan discourse should consider watching at least the standout filler arcs.
